Prospects who could be traded at 2026 Trade Deadline
Key Points:
- Since the pandemic, an average of four Top 100 MLB prospects have been traded each July, with 63 players ranked in MLB Pipeline's Top 30s used as trade assets last year.
- The article identifies one potential trade candidate prospect from each MLB organization, highlighting their current performance and trade value, with contenders more likely to trade prospects for immediate help.
- Notable prospects mentioned include Blue Jays' Nolan Perry, Rays' Michael Forret, Yankees' Elmer Rodríguez, and Dodgers' Zyhir Hope, among others, who could be moved depending on team needs and strategies.
- Non-contending teams like the Angels and Rockies are expected to hold onto their top prospects but may still be involved in trades to acquire major league talent or clear roster space.
- The trade deadline presents an opportunity for teams to address weaknesses by leveraging their farm systems, with many prospects showing strong minor league performances and potential MLB impact.
